# What Is the Football Transfer Window and Why Does It Matter?
The football transfer window is that intense period in the year when clubs can sign new players, sell stars, or loan out rising talents. In short, it’s a crucial timeframe where the fate of football teams can change dramatically. Fans eagerly await signings, sports directors negotiate deals, and agents hustle behind the scenes.
So, what’s the big deal? Well, missing out on a strategic transfer could mean a season stuck in mediocrity. But a single smart signing can ignite dreams of championship glory.
# Understanding Football Transfer Window Rules and Dates
First off, not all leagues follow the same schedule. For instance, the English Premier League typically runs from early June to late August for summer, and January for winter. These windows control when registered players can officially move between clubs.
There’s a catch, though. FIFA mandates global windows but lets domestic leagues tweak dates. Here’s a comparison between some major leagues:
| League | Summer Window | Winter Window | Unique Features |
|---|---|---|---|
| English Premier League | June – September | January | Extended deadline for lower leagues |
| La Liga (Spain) | June – September | January | Loanee recall rules differ |
| Serie A (Italy) | July – September | January | Medical checks more stringent |
Why do these differences matter? Clubs operating internationally have to navigate various deadlines and paperwork, making savvy planning essential.
# How Top Clubs Approach Transfer Window Strategy
Now, let’s talk tactics. Elite clubs don’t just react—they plan all year round. According to Deloitte’s Annual Football Finance Review, in 2023 alone, Premier League clubs spent £2.23 billion during the transfer window. This eyewatering number underscores the stakes involved (来源: [Deloitte Football Report]).
Clubs start by profiling target positions, budgeting for fees and wages, and tracking contract end dates. Our team has seen firsthand how proactive scouting—sometimes beginning 18 months ahead—can lock down bargains before competitors make a move.

But there’s a twist. Smaller clubs usually focus on loans or free agents, while giants are more likely to chase headline signings. Data-driven scouting has become a game changer; over 80% of major transfers now rely on analytics to identify undervalued talent (来源: [Statista 2023]).
# Five-Step Guide to Navigating the Football Transfer Window Like an Expert
Ready to dive in and master the football transfer window? Here’s a proven step-by-step playbook:
1. IDENTIFY TARGET POSITIONS BASED ON SQUAD NEEDS
Review injuries, contract lengths, and gaps in team chemistry. Prioritize must-fill positions.
2. RESEARCH MARKET VALUE AND CONTRACT STATUS
Consult databases like Transfermarkt, scout reports, and recent agent negotiations to gauge realistic prices.
3. INITIATE CONTACT WITH AGENTS AND CLUBS
Set up discreet calls or meetings. Be flexible with terms—consider loans, buy-back clauses, or performance bonuses.
4. CONDUCT MEDICAL CHECKS AND BACKGROUND REVIEWS
Always verify fitness levels. Screen for off-field issues or disciplinary history.
5. FINALIZE PAPERWORK AND COMPLY WITH REGULATIONS
Submit all documents before the deadline. Double-check compliance with FIFA and league-specific rules to avoid sanctions.
# Warning: Common Pitfalls to Avoid During the Football Transfer Window
Many clubs, especially those new to high-level transfers, stumble over predictable mistakes. Here are the biggest red flags:
– OVERPAYING FOR HYPE PLAYERS: Excitement can lead to reckless spending on unproven names.
– MISSED DEADLINES: Submitting paperwork late can nullify a deal.
– IGNORING PLAYER INTEGRATION: Major signings need time to gel with a new team.
– UNDERVALUING LOAN DEALS: Sometimes short-term loans outperform pricier purchases.
There’s no shame in learning from these slip-ups. According to my experience consulting with second-division teams, ignoring international paperwork has resulted in lost transfers and fines—especially when time zones cause deadline confusion.
